We all agree music sounds better on vinyl - but how does it sound on chocolate?

Innerpartysystem is releasing a 7" of their single "Don't Stop" in the UK, and it's on chocolate and fully functional! The Pennsylvanian group will become the first band to ever release their single on chocolate, and have limited the run to 100 copies.

Schoolyard Heroes leave Control Group

Seattle band Schoolyard Heroes have just announced that they're leaving longtime Seattle-based label the Control Group and releasing their third record, Abominations, on the New York-based label Stolen Transmission.
